Unlike larger buses or single-ride shuttles, a 10-passenger van strikes a practical middle ground—offering comfort for mid-length excursions without excessive overhead. Its size allows for easy access, ease of parking in urban zones, and streamlined scheduling across multiple stops. Tours can be structured to serve diverse audiences: students, seniors, corporate groups, or leisure travelers—everyone fits comfortably within its spacious yet flexible layout.

        Using a 10-passenger van offers clear operational advantages: better space utilization, reduced wait times, and clearer route coordination. However, tour planners must account for parking logistics in dense areas and manage occupancy numbers to maintain comfort. When thoughtfully integrated, these vehicles become a stable backbone for a smooth, user-friendly experience.
